Least Common Multiple of 94873 and 94886 with GCF Formula

The formula of LCM is LCM(a,b) = ( a × b) / GCF(a,b).
We need to calculate greatest common factor 94873 and 94886, than apply into the LCM equation.

GCF(94873,94886) = 1
LCM(94873,94886) = ( 94873 × 94886) / 1
LCM(94873,94886) = 9002119478 / 1
LCM(94873,94886) = 9002119478
